Admission Requirements

Admission requirements

Bachelor’s / Undergraduate Study:

  • A high school diploma/certificate or equivalent with a minimum GPA of 3.00, or A– Level or equivalent
  • English language: minimum IELTS 6.5.
  • Can apply to Pathway programs with IELTS 6 or equivalent.

Master’s / Postgraduate Study:

  • A 4 years bachelor’s degree or equivalent with a minimum CGPA of 2.5 or equivalent.
  • English language: minimum IELTS 6.5.
  • Can apply to Pre-masters with minimum IELTS 6 or Equivalent.

Living expenses in Canada for international students

International students living in Canada need around 10,000 CAD per year to cover all their living expenses, including accommodation, food, and social activities. In Quebec it costs around 7000 CAD.

Post study work

Working as a Student and PGWP

While studying, an international student can work upto 20 hours per week.

For international students who study two or more academic years at degree, level or above at an approved institution, they will be able to apply for PGWP after graduation, it will let them stay and work in Canada for upto 3 years.
